Rose Musundi put on an extraordinary performance in the last round for YMCA Lady Hamstars and that's her to receive a Hoops Agents Player of the Week award for round 3.
The had the game-high 23 points adding five rebounds and four assists for YMCA Hamstars in her team's victory, helping them to outclass Nabisunsa (#8, 1-2) with 38-point margin 80-42. YMCA Hamstars is placed at 9th position in Ugandan NBL. The season is still in it's early stage, so the team may have a chance to improve their current position in the standings. They lost 3 games and had just one victory. Musundi just recently signed at YMCA Hamstars and just after two games she already turned to be a very valuable addition to the team. Musundi has impressive league stats. She is league's best scorer averaging so far 22.0ppg. Musundi is in league's top in and averages solid 5.5spg and 52.0% FGP.

The second most remarkable performance in last round's games was young guard Stella Lunkuse (G-1998) of UPDF Lady Tomahawks. Lunkuse impressed basketball fans with a double-double of 15 points and 12 rebounds. Of course she led Lady Tomahawks to another comfortable win outscoring Kampala Uni (0-3) 73-37. The season is still at the very beginning and this victory may help a lot. Let's wait for the next round. Lunkuse is one of the most experienced players at Lady Tomahawks and has a reputation of one of team's most reliable players. She belongs to the best scorers in the league with 18.7ppg (#4). She also registered 11.7 boards per game.

The third best performed player last round was international forward Sarah Ageno (176-F-1996) of JT Lady Jaguars (#6). Ageno scored 16 points and grabbed 18 rebounds (!!!). Despite Ageno's great performance the JTL Jaguars lost 53-65 to KCCA Leopards (#2, 3-0). But her team cannot count on just a single player as she also needs help of the other teammates. The last thing JTL Jaguars needs is to lose another game like this one. They lose more and more distance to the top teams. Their record is 2 victories and 2 lost games. Ageno has a great season in Uganda. After only 4 games, she made it on the list of the league's leaders in rebounds with 13.8rpg (2nd best).

The Player of the week is selected based on efficiency calculation, but also including game result, importance of the game, if played recorded double-double/triple-double, etc.
The efficiency formula is a combination of various formulas used by different basketball organizations/leagues. We got involved many basketball scouts and journalists to assure it's accuracy.
The formula: 1.5*PTS + 3*(REB+AST+ST+BL-TO) - 2*BSAG - 4*PF + 3*PFRV + 4*(2FGPM+3FGPM) + 1.5*FTM - 3*(2FGPA-2FGPM) - 3*(3FGPA-3FGPM) - (FTA-FTM)
